+/* Show the Splash Window
+ *
+ * Create the splash window, load the bitmap and display the splash window.
+ *
+ */
+int showSplash( char* timeoutString, char* featureImage )
+{
+ int timeout = 0;
+ PtWidget_t* label;
+ PtArg_t arg[10];
+ PhImage_t* image = NULL;
+ int nArgs;
+ int depth;
+ PgDisplaySettings_t settings;
+ PgVideoModeInfo_t mode_info;
+
+ /* Determine the splash timeout value (in seconds). */
+ if (timeoutString != NULL && strlen( timeoutString ) > 0)
+ {
+ sscanf( timeoutString, "%d", &timeout );
+ }
+
+ /* Install a signal handler to catch SIGUSR2 (which will shut down the window). */
+ signal( SIGUSR2, bringDownSplashWindow );
+
+ /* Load the splash image from the feature directory. */
+ PgGetVideoMode( &settings );
+ PgGetVideoModeInfo( settings.mode, &mode_info );
+ depth = mode_info.bits_per_pixel;
+ if (featureImage != NULL)
+ image = PxLoadImage( featureImage, NULL );
+
+ /* If the splash image could not be found, return an error. */
+ if (image == NULL)
+ return ENOENT;
+
+ /* Create a label widget (only child of top window) with the image. */
+ nArgs = 0;
+ image->flags |= Ph_RELEASE_IMAGE_ALL;
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_LABEL_TYPE, Pt_IMAGE, 0 );
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_LABEL_IMAGE, image, 0 );
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_TEXT_STRING, officialName, 0 );
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_MARGIN_WIDTH, 0, 0 );
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_MARGIN_HEIGHT, 0, 0 );
+ label = PtCreateWidget( PtLabel, topWindow, nArgs, arg );
+
+ /* Free the image */
+ free( image );
+
+ /* Centre the splash window and display it. */
+ centreWindow( topWindow, label );
+
+ /* If a timeout for the splash window was given */
+ if (timeout != 0)
+ {
+ PtAddEventHandler( topWindow, Ph_EV_TIMER, splashTimeout, NULL );
+ PtTimerArm( topWindow, (timeout * 1000) );
+ }
+
+ /* Process messages until the splash window is closed or process is terminated. */
+ while (PtWidgetIsRealized( topWindow ))
+ {
+ PtProcessEvent();
+ }
+
+ /* Destroy the splash window. */
+ PtDestroyWidget( topWindow );
+ topWindow = 0;
+
+ return 0;
+}

+/* Start the Java VM
+ *
+ * This method is called to start the Java virtual machine and to wait until it
+ * terminates. The function returns the exit code from the JVM.
+ */
+int startJavaVM( char* args[] )
+{
+ int exitCode;
+
+ fixEnvForJ9 (args [0]);
+
+ /* Create a child process for the JVM. */
+ jvmProcess = fork();
+ if (jvmProcess == 0)
+ {
+ /* Child process ... start the JVM */
+ execv( args[0], args );
+
+ /* The JVM would not start ... return error code to parent process. */
+ jvmExitCode = errno;
+ exit( jvmExitCode );
+ }
+
+ /* If the JVM is still running, wait for it to terminate. */
+ if (jvmProcess != 0)
+ {
+ wait( &exitCode );
+ jvmExitCode = ((exitCode & 0x00ff) == 0 ? (exitCode >> 8) : exitCode); /* see wait(2) */
+ }
+
+ /* Return the exit code from the JVM. */
+ return jvmExitCode;
+}

+/* Centre the top window on the screen. */
+
+static void centreWindow( PtWidget_t* window, PtWidget_t* expose )
+{
+ PtArg_t arg[2];
+ int nArgs;
+ PhPoint_t pos;
+ PhArea_t area;
+ PhRect_t rect;
+ int width, height;
+
+ /* Realize the top window to calculate its width/height. */
+ PtExtentWidgetFamily( window );
+
+ /* Get the desired dimensions of the window. */
+ PtWidgetArea( window, &area );
+
+ /* Calculate the X and Y position for the window. */
+ PhWindowQueryVisible( Ph_QUERY_WORKSPACE, 0, PhInputGroup(0), &rect );
+ width = rect.lr.x - rect.ul.x + 1;
+ height = rect.lr.y - rect.ul.y + 1;
+ pos.x = rect.ul.x + (width - area.size.w) / 2;
+ pos.y = rect.ul.y + (height - area.size.h) / 2;
+
+ /* Set the new shell position and display it. */
+ nArgs = 0;
+ PtSetArg( &arg[ nArgs++ ], Pt_ARG_POS, &pos, 0 );
+ PtSetResources( window, nArgs, arg );
+ PtRealizeWidget( window );
+}
